All the robots we know are “ Iron soldiers ”, Help human beings complete high-risk 、 Hard work . Now , The genetic material of life —— Deoxyribonucleic acid (DNA) For the nano robot “ flesh ”, It refreshes people's cognition .
In recent days, , The research group of yangliangbao, researcher of Hefei Institute of Physical Sciences, Chinese Academy of Sciences, cooperates with Anhui University and other institutions , A non-linear cluster “ siege ” Intelligence of biological target molecules DNA Molecular nano robot model . Relevant papers have been published in top journals in the field of nano materials 《 Nano vision 》.
use DNA Molecules make a robot
As early as 20 Mid Century , Foreign scholars have proposed the idea of a molecular machine , To predict the future, just put the nano robot into the human blood , They can automatically reach the lesion , Operation , Treat disease . However , It is not easy to build such a robot . Experience in supramolecular chemistry 50 Years of development , It has been possible to prepare quite exquisite “ Molecular motors ”“ Molecular abacus ”“ Molecular cars ” And other artificial molecular machines . For all that , These artificial molecular machines are functional and diverse , Can't compete with the molecular machines of nature , Such as protein .
As genetic material DNA, It has amazing precision assembly ability .20 century 80 years , Foreign scholars have proposed the use of DNA The idea of molecules building aggregates with nanoscale shapes and structures , And develop it into a dynamic DNA Nanotechnology .“ This technology will DNA The ability of molecules to assemble is brought into full play . Binding aptamers 、 ribozyme 、 Various stimulus responses DNA Primitives and DNA Chain exchange reaction , People can even make DNA nanostructure ‘ dynamic ’ get up , And under the input of matter and energy , Implement the calculation 、 walk 、 Carry 、 Sorting and other functions .” First author of the paper 、 Lishaofei, a teacher of the school of life sciences of Anhui University, said .
Lishaofei told Science and technology daily ,DNA Nano robot will be nano scale DNA As the structural foundation . Reasonable design DNA molecular , It can be constructed with a step 、 Structural opening and closing 、 Target acquisition and other dynamic functions DNA Nanorobots , It can be used in analytical chemistry 、 Medical diagnosis and disease treatment .
Lishaofei said ,DNA Nano robot is small 、 It is especially suitable for targeted drug delivery in narrow human circulatory system .“ Give Way DNA Nanorobot targeted drug delivery , Arrive at the designated place , Targeted treatment of inflammation or removal of tumors , At the same time, it reduces the distribution in normal tissues or cells , It is one of the ultimate goals of medical nanotechnology .” Lishaofei said .
It can not only deliver medicine accurately, but also “ kill ”
“DNA By 4 A sequence of biomolecules linked by nucleotides , Specific nucleotides can be paired with each other .” Li Shaofei introduced , The self force of nucleotides and the programmability of sequences , And the rapid development of DNA Synthesis and modification techniques , by DNA Nano robots have laid the foundation for drug targeted delivery .
“ Molecules that will recognize and bind to tumor cells , Including aptamers 、 peptide 、 Antibodies and small biological molecules , By chemical means with DNA Connect , It's like DNA The nano robot is loaded with ‘ Directional navigation system ’, It can play the targeting function of the robot .” Lishaofei said , Again , The antineoplastic drugs , Including functional nucleic acids 、 Chemotherapeutics 、 protein 、 Polypeptides and nanoparticles, etc DNA combination , Can play DNA Drug loading and delivery functions of nano robots .
Li Shaofei introduced , In traditional drug delivery systems , Drugs circulate through the blood , The efficiency of passively reaching the effective part is very low . Large doses of medication , It will cause serious toxic and side effects in the whole body . and DNA Nanorobots , Self drive through interaction with the environment , The drug can be selectively delivered to the target site , Increase the drug concentration at the targeted site .
“ because DNA The sequence has good biocompatibility 、 Relative chemical stability , therefore DNA Nano robots also have these characteristics , It also has drug wrapping and efficacy protection 、 Improve the drug uptake efficiency of tumor cells and other unique functions .” Lishaofei said .
“ In the test tube liquid environment , intelligence DNA Molecular nano robot will automatically recognize target biomolecules , Then quickly assemble and unfold ‘ siege ’, To achieve the capture and signal amplification of target biological molecules , Help researchers to track them quickly .” Lishaofei said , It's like a bee staring at the target , Then summon other bees to keep besieging , Forming an easily discovered cluster .
Li Shaofei introduced , intelligence DNA Molecular nano robot model with short single chain DNA For the skeleton , The length is usually 100 About nucleotides , By folding itself to form nanoscale structures , Its shape is similar to a hairpin .
intelligence DNA The molecular nano robot model consists of a multifunctional manipulator and optional accessories ( medicine 、 Signal label 、 Target clamp, etc )、 Target verifier 、 It is composed of Intelligent Cloud path controller and self-assembly motor . Each component has its own “ mission ”. for example , The multi-functional manipulator can grab the target molecules from the mixture , Then the target verifier verifies the correctness of the captured target . After grabbing and identifying the correct target molecule , The robot starts under the guidance of the path controller , Gather in a nonlinear path , And rely on the self-assembly motor to drive the robot to complete the cloud assembly , Finally, a large assembly is formed . When these components complete their respective “ mission ” when , The target molecule is sufficient “ expose ”, Only be good “ allow oneself to be seized without putting up a fight ”.
Only by making up the weak points can we usher in broad prospects
As early as 1959 year , Richard, the Nobel Laureate in physics · Feynman proposed the idea of nano robot , This is the origin of the concept of drug targeted delivery nanorobot .20 century 90 years , The rise of nanotechnology , Continue to promote the development of nano robots .2017 year , American researchers are 《 science 》 Magazine articles , This paper introduces a sort function DNA Nanorobots , It can capture certain molecules , And release them to the designated location , This is a DNA An important step for robots .2018 year , The national nano science center of China has designed a DNA Nano origami robot , It can carry drugs to accurately find the hiding place of cancer cells .
“ Whether at home or abroad , Yes DNA The research on nano robots is still in its infancy , There is still a long way to go from clinical application .” Lishaofei thinks , Although after decades of research and development ,DNA Nanorobot as a new drug targeted delivery system , Keep breaking through . However , In order to meet the practical needs of biomedical applications , Nano robot in biosafety 、 In vivo tracking and navigation 、 Delivery efficiency 、 There are still many challenges in sustainable precision control and other aspects .
Lishaofei said , Their research team members took small molecules of tumor cells and exosomes as targets , The target is successfully tracked , It has preliminarily verified the intelligence DNA Application performance of molecular nano robot model .
Although the method and principle have been innovated so far , And the model is established , But lishaofei said frankly :“ in consideration of DNA The complexity of molecular motion and the limitations of characterization methods , And the diversity of biological samples , There is still much room to explore the application performance of the model .” Lishaofei said , next step , The team will focus on optimizing intelligence DNA Assembly efficiency of the molecular nano robot model , And further integrate excellent signal readout technology , Excavate it in DNA Nanotechnology 、 Potential applications in biochemical analysis and biomedicine .
“ Especially for the current epidemic of infectious diseases , The team is exploring the use of intelligence DNA Feasibility of ultra sensitive diagnosis based on molecular nano robot model .” Lishaofei said , With the development of Computer Science 、 Materials Science 、 The development of robotics and medicine and the integration and progress of interdisciplinary , intelligence DNA Nano robots will surely have broad prospects and development space in drug targeted delivery .
